#Electric car sales growing 100%every year Actually, electric car sales are growing a little bit more than 100%.%Every year more and more electric car models are hitting the market.
As more consumers begin to adopt the technology electric car sales continue to improve. EV sales are currently growing at a rate of more than 100 percent a year according to a recent report.
In 2010 only 25,000 electric and plug-in hybrid vehicles were sold around the world, but by the end of 2011 80,000 electric vehicles were sold.
Why are electric cars selling better than ever before? A few years ago if a car buyer wanted to buy a fully electric car,
their only option was to walk into a showroom for the Nissan leaf. But now there are several electric
electric car prices have dropped also, meaning that there are now several electric cars with price tags around $30, 000.
Will the trend continue? Signs point to yes many automakers like BMW and Kia are just starting to release electric cars,
and over the next few years there will be more electric and plug-in hybrid models to choose from than ever before.
One issue holding electric cars back is the lack of EV infrastructure, but cities all over the world are installing charging stations.

when electric car sales so far come nowhere close to justifying it? The project seems more puzzling in light of the hard times at other electric car battery factories in the United states. In 2009,
because electric car sales have been slow. All of the battery makers involved have struggled (see oo Many Battery factories, Too Few Electric cars,
and one, A123 Systems, went bankrupt. Musk is betting that Tesla can generate a much bigger market for electric cars.
To keep the factory humming he will have to sell more than 10 times as many electric vehicles in a year as Nissan managed last year
(and Nissan has sold more electric cars than any other automaker). Musk has some reason for confidenceast year Tesla sold as many electric cars as Nissan in the United states,
even though Tesla Model S costs two to three times as much as Nissan electric car, the Leaf. He seems to be betting that a huge factory will significantly reduce the cost of making batteries,
which remain the most expensive part of electric cars. In the ideal scenario, that cost reduction would help Tesla produce a mass-market car similar in cost to the Nissan leaf or Chevrolet volt but that,
crucially, will be able to go more than twice as far on a charge (the car would also be able to accelerate faster than the Leaf).
